Defending champions Tallawahs eliminated from CPL

Published September 7, 2017

Guyana Amazon Warriors have exacted revenge behind Rashid Khan's hat-trick and Luke Ronchi's blistering 70 off 33 balls to knock out the defending champion Jamaica Tallawahs at Brian Lara Stadium.

The defending champions were on the back foot throughout Warriors' chase of 169 courtesy a splendid second-wicket stand of 67 in 5.1 overs between Ronchi and Chadwick Walton, before victory was sealed by a six from Assad Fudadin with 13 balls to spare.

The Afghan international [Rashid] created CPL history with the tournament's first ever hat-trick. First was McCarthy, beaten driving by a googly to begin the 15th over.

Jonathan Foo lunged at another googly next ball and was beaten easily as the ball knocked into leg stump.

Rovman Powell's dismissal was the worst stroke of the three, teased into chasing a flighted delivery well outside off that spun back sharply to hit off stump.

At 116 for 7, Tallawahs were left with a struggle to get to a defendable total on a night where heavy dew made gripping the ball increasingly difficult as the night wore on.

Now the Warriors will face Trinbago Knight Riders in the second eliminator of the tournament.
